Solution for 1.2(f-4)=16.8 equation:


Simplifying
1.2(f + -4) = 16.8

Reorder the terms:
1.2(-4 + f) = 16.8
(-4 * 1.2 + f * 1.2) = 16.8
(-4.8 + 1.2f) = 16.8

Solving
-4.8 + 1.2f = 16.8

Solving for variable 'f'.

Move all terms containing f to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'4.8' to each side of the equation.
-4.8 + 4.8 + 1.2f = 16.8 + 4.8

Combine like terms: -4.8 + 4.8 = 0.0
0.0 + 1.2f = 16.8 + 4.8
1.2f = 16.8 + 4.8

Combine like terms: 16.8 + 4.8 = 21.6
1.2f = 21.6

Divide each side by '1.2'.
f = 18

Simplifying
f = 18
